共有
  • 記事へのコメント97

    • 注目コメント
    • 新着コメント
    その他
    beerbeerkun
    「百害あって一利なしの技術である」じゃあスクラッチで開発するかというとそれはさらにコストもかかるからってことでの次善の策だと思うけどな。ベストは存在せずベターなものを選んでいった先がこれだと思う。

    その他
    eggplantte
    パフォーマンスの問題ならバッチ処理部分と、そこに入力を供給する部分は分離して、バッチ処理だけをCOBOLを残すなりRUSTに置き換えるとかかなあ。

    その他
    toro-chan
    会社間で業務が違いすぎて、共通化できるところがまったくないんだろう。手を出したら全部がお手製になって全く儲からない。まだ技術革新が進んでないとも言える。全部OSSで代替できるようになってから始まりか

    その他
    chOn
    業務変えろっていうけど変えられる部分は変えてて、他シス連携が残ってるんじゃないかな。官公庁と金融機関の連携とかね。両者を同時に改修するのほぼ不可能だからリライトにならざるを得ないよね。

    その他
    Wafer
    Javaに書き換えるぐらいならCOBOLのままのほうがましじゃね?

    その他
    hryord
    システムを移行しようとするから失敗するんだよ。業務をかえろよ。

    その他
    hiroyuki1983
    でもN○IはJavaどころかどこぞの馬の骨みたいな謎リライトツールをウチに勧めてきたよね? 協力会社に調査依頼しようとしても「NDA締結してますか?」って知らんがな

    その他
    Gim
    論旨が支離滅裂だと感じた。バッチCOBOLと新規APIとか全く関係無い(オンラインCOBOLならともかく)。リライトを愚にしているかのような論旨と感じた。

    その他
    Nobeee
    取り敢えずはCOBOL to Javaに変換するツールを使ってリライトしてから、リファクタリングを行って成功している例があるのに

    その他
    stabucky
    スライドを作るのが上手い会社の人かな。で、どうすればいい? COBOLを読める人がいるうちに何とかしないとダメなんじゃないの?

    その他
    nyokkori
    じゃあ弊社はどうすればいいか教えてくれよ。文句言うだけで対処法を先に書け能無しが!(弊社の担当者の方をチラ見しながら

    その他
    bloglider
    「リホスト」のことを言い出さない記事だけど、現有の資産を活かす形でホストからサーバへ移行してというPJを何箇所か渡り歩いて今に至った自分は、世間では少数派に分類されると再認識した。

    その他
    tenten0213
    SCSKさんの良識に期待したいところですな()

    その他
    tarakotarakotarakotarako
    今更過ぎない?10年前ですらそれなりにリライトの知見が蓄積されてたでしょ あとバッチの話してたのにスマホ対応の話になってて理解できなくなった オンラインは再構築じゃないの?

    その他
    Yoshiya
    COBOLに限らず汎用機で動いていたFORTRANやPL/IからPCサーバーやクラウドへのリプレースは今後増えると思うけど、リプレースする言語の最適解が中々見つからない。COBOLだったらPL/SQLにリプレースする方法もあるだろうけど

    その他
    burabura117
    じゃあ全部要件定義からやり直す前提で客からお金引き出してくださいな、仕事全部もってっていいよ、どうぞどうぞ

    その他
    odakaho
    “あえて、JavaをCOBOLのように利用する”

    その他
    heidona
    数年前にVBやJavaで作り直す会社にいたけど、作り方をCOBOLと一緒にしたことはなかったぞ。出力結果はCOBOLシステムと照合して同じにする事は多々あったけども。あとはネット機能付加要望が多かった印象。

    その他
    EzoWolf
    オブジェクト指向言語や、関数型言語を手続型言語みたいに使うのはありだと思う。 COBOL は10進演算が組込まれた言語なので、移行先としてはJAVA,C#が有力かな。

    その他
    mohritaroh
    解決策が示されてないってコメントがあるけど、これは連載の1回分だしそもそも書籍をありきとしてる企画なので、気になるなら全体を読むとよさそう

    その他
    cha16
    javaより単純なc言語の方が速度出るんじゃない?大量データをバッチ処理するならなおさら。

    その他
    nabe1121sir
    COBOLというか、汎用機を捨てたいと言い出すのはユーザ側で、邪悪なSIERに騙されてるだけという認識

    その他
    izoc
    バッチ処理でファイル連携みたいな過去の設計思想にメスを入れず別の言語で書き直すだけなのが問題だって言ってるんでしょ。どの言語なら良いって話じゃないと思う

    その他
    gifuwasabii
    それを自社開発でやるんだよ。そのために優秀なコードかける人材を高給で雇うのよ。外部のSIerはその会社の業務知らないしわざわざリスクとりにいくメリットもない

    その他
    OkadaHiroshi
    コードを逐語的に変換するのはあまり意味がないと言えるが、入力と出力は固定したままでも中身を現代的な技術を導入しやすい言語で再設計して書き直すのは意味があると思う。

    その他
    vegnpomn
    COBOLリプレースの難しさは超長期で持続強化されてきたこととシステムの重要性にあるので、Javaはクソだけど言語を○に移行すれば上手くいくとかいう奴がいたらドン引き物の無学無能。それがいないのは安心していい

    その他
    honma200
    すごいブクマ率だ。実によい釣り針だ / “Javaはオブジェクト指向言語であり、COBOLのような手続き型とはまるで異なる言語である” そうなん?

    その他
    nomakkah
    ブコメで誰1人として何の言語に移行すればいいか書いてなくて笑う。COBOL技術者が不足していくなかで何らかの言語に書き換えるのは必然。Java以外ならC#とか?C#でCOBOL並のバッチ処理とか絶対に実装したくないが。

    その他
    yellowdomestic
    >業界歴40年のSEが現役世代に託すバトン 絶対受け取りたくないし受け取らない そのバトンは呪いなので捨てるか清算しろ

    その他
    ooblog
    #Java #COBOL #リファクタリング #要件定義 「Javaを使ってCOBOL~バッチ処理~自動変換~むしろ深刻なスパゲティ状態に~差分の概要設計も紛失」 #Y2K #昭和100年問題 のような #データ構造 #仕様バグ #暗黙知 自動じゃ治らない。

    その他

    注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ています

    アプリのスクリーンショット
    いまの話題をアプリでチェック!
    • バナー広告なし
    • ミュート機能あり
    • ダークモード搭載
    アプリをダウンロード

    関連記事

    COBOLをJavaで「リライト」の愚、SI企業の良識はどこに?

    SI企業の強み・弱みを分析し、SIビジネスの先行きについてまとめた書籍『SI企業の進む道 業界歴40年のSE...

    ブックマークしたユーザー

    すべてのユーザーの
    詳細を表示します

    同じサイトの新着

    同じサイトの新着をもっと読む

    いま人気の記事

    いま人気の記事をもっと読む

    いま人気の記事 - テクノロジー

    いま人気の記事 - テクノロジーをもっと読む

    新着記事 - テクノロジー

    新着記事 - テクノロジーをもっと読む

    同時期にブックマークされた記事

    いま人気の記事 - 企業メディア

    企業メディアをもっと読む